Closing Files Automatically
You can have multiple files of all types open in the interface at the same time. By default, when you open a new file, other documents that are already open remain open. However, you can change this behavior so that files already open in the interface are automatically closed when you open a new document.
How to close files automatically
-
Select Tools>Options.
The Options dialog opens.
-
Click in the field labeled Close others when opening new document. Then select one of the options.
- Close others This option automatically closes all other open documents.
- Close others with no changes This option automatically closes all other open documents that do not have unsaved changes. If you have files open where changes have been made but not saved, those files will remain open until you save and close them.
- Close others with same extension This option automatically closes all other open documents that share the same file extension.
- Close others with same extension and no changes This option is the same as the previous option, except that files with unsaved changes will not automatically be closed. Those files remain open until you save and close them.
- Click OK.
